⑴ NAS端的Everything!使用Docker部署强大的本地全文检索工具『file-search』
在NAS端使用Docker部署「filesearch」本地全文检索工具的步骤如下:
准备文件夹:
- 打开NAS文件管理器。
- 在docker目录下创建【fsearch】文件夹。
- 在【fsearch】文件夹中创建【data】和【cache】两个子文件夹,分别用于存放搜索索引数据和缓存预览图片、PDF文件。
连接NAS并执行Docker命令:
- 使用SSH终端工具连接NAS。
- 启用root模式,输入”sudo i”。
- 执行Docker运行命令:bashdocker run d name filesearch e USER_NAME=admin e PASSWORD=123456 v /share:/fsearch/files v /share/Container/fsearch/cache:/fsearch/cache v /share/Container/fsearch/data:/fsearch/data p 8012:8012 restart unlessstopped ayound/filesearch:latest 确保命令中的路径和端口等参数符合你的NAS配置。3. 确认部署成功: 在NAS的Docker容器列表中查看「filesearch」容器是否正在运行。4. 访问和使用: 使用浏览器访问【http://NAS的局域网IP:8012/fsearch】。 输入部署时设置的账号和密码进行登录。 登录后,系统将对指定检索文件夹进行索引。如需索引大量文件,建议指定仅索引特定目录以提高效率。注意事项: 索引目录选择:避免将主目录作为索引目录,以免索引过程过于漫长。 搜索功能:搜索结果能够即时显示,支持精确查找、实时浏览和本地下载,具备多种搜索模式和排序方式。 性能优化:当前版本的「filesearch」在索引速度上仍有提升空间,部署时请根据实际情况指定索引目录以提高效率。